Default Glasgow becomes Philadelphia!

My home town is host to World War Z at the moment, so the centre of Glasgow has been transformed into Philadelphia! It was weird today to see Glasgow with the American flag flying, American street signs and American cars. There are some photographs on my blog: celebrateanordinarylife Sadly Brad wasn't around he's ensconced with his family on a country estate far from the paps, but I've heard from those who have met him that he is charming and friendly and not a pain, handsome and charming - who knew!

The College I work in is where all the extras are, so part of our car park has been taken over by big trailers and all the paraphernalia that comes with filming, and our TV/film production students have been employed as runners and crew members, going to look impressive on their CVs.
